]> git.apps.os.sepia.ceph.com Git - ceph-cm-ansible.git/commitdiff
roles/paddls: fix 'Set the alembic revision' step
authorKyr Shatskyy <kyrylo.shatskyy@gmail.com>
Thu, 14 Oct 2021 13:57:58 +0000 (15:57 +0200)
committerKyr Shatskyy <kyrylo.shatskyy@gmail.com>
Fri, 15 Oct 2021 21:59:37 +0000 (23:59 +0200)
Addresses error:
    sqlalchemy.exc.ArgumentError: Could not parse rfc1738 URL from string '/bin/sh: pecan: command not found'

Fixes: ceph/paddles@925aff2
Signed-off-by: Kyr Shatskyy <kyrylo.shatskyy@gmail.com>
roles/paddles/tasks/setup_db.yml

index d37d28037362e37be1a19c35693de3f11db3d028..573194ed779375c8fcf6495233900e68cbc7c7c1 100644 (file)
@@ -39,7 +39,9 @@
   when: not paddles_containerized
 
 - name: Set the alembic revision
-  shell: ./virtualenv/bin/alembic stamp head
+  shell: |
+    source virtualenv/bin/activate
+    alembic stamp head
   args:
     chdir: "{{ paddles_repo_path }}"
   when: